about 4 months ago i got a 1.4 T-bird that overclocked pretty well at 1500mhz (150x10) but my temps weren't too great... and i had a feeling that the chip had more in it.. i use a CAK38 for cooling
So i got some sandpaper 150-1500 and lapped away.... 2 hours later i had a mirror shine w/o polish

Slapped that baby back on.. dropped my temps 7 degrees.

Now running at 1650mhz!!!!!! (165x10)

At 45 C load

so Lap those heatsinks... i got an extra 150mhz out of it!!!!

what method did you use to lap them? I keep trying new methods to stop the crowning effect. I found the best methods are to use a curved surface, or a reallyflat one with wet sanding. I made a really getto lapping setup, but it did work good against crowning. The heatsink sticks to the cpu with suction, so it shows it's flat. Well basically I took a flat slot-1 heatsink, and put on an old phone card, then 600 sandpaper. That was pretty flat, then I took a box cutter as a guide to keep the movement staight. I used swiss bearing lubricant, and then goof-off for cleaning. The CPU was my celeron 433 sanded to the copper, and the heatsink, I didn't take a picture of, was a huge P4 sink. The result from lapping was being able to post 650 and almost enter windows. Before lapping I only could post 650 with a peltier. Sorry my temp probe broke and I never replaced it. Well, I'm going to try to use a flat piece of glass next, and I'll hopefully have temps.
